2006 Honda Ridgeline truck. I go by the OLM which just turned to the 20% oil life expectancy mark (5800 miles on truck). I will change the factory fill to Havoline 5w20 and LC20 when the service due notice comes on. It comes on when the oil life expectancy shows 15%. I bet that will be around 6200 miles or so. You can go further, all the way down to 0%, before the service past due warning starts blinking but I have no intention of letting it go that long.

The manual does not give a mileage number for OCI, rather, it tells you to just go by the OLM for factory fill and all other oil changes and various maintenance items.
